    Dame Zandra Rhodes, the dresser of Diana, Princess of Wales, has claimed that the royal got a ‘raw deal’.

    British fashion designer, Zandra, 83, who is based in Bermondsey, south London, is famous for her bold designs and equally daring electric pink hair.

    Her designs are often sported by the rich and famous, including Diana Ross and Nicole Richies.

    But it was Princess Diana’s support that really helped raise Zandra’s profile, cementing her status as one of Britain’s greatest designers.

    In conversation with The Times, Zandra shared a glimpse into her relationship with the royal, describing her as warm’, despite having a ‘raw deal’.

    ‘You can have all the riches in the world, but if you don’t have love, or don’t feel loved, you have very little,’ Zandra added. 

    Her working relationship with Diana began in 1981 when the royal came into her London boutique with her friend (and later wife of Prince Andrew) Sarah Ferguson.  The pair browsed the shop like any other customers – despite Diana’s recent engagement to the then-Prince of Wales.

    After the two friends perused the racks, Zandra received an unexpected call – it came from British Vogue, which was asking her to submit a design for Diana’s royal wedding dress.

    While Zandra’s black corset sketch never became the wedding royal dress, it did end up in the possession of perhaps the next most famous Diana – Diana Ross.

    And it was not the end of the road for the Princess and Zandra – the pair went on to work together five times in total.

    In 1986, Diana returned to Zandra’s shop and picked out a black dress to be remade in pink. The garment became one of the statement pieces worn by Diana during an official visit to Japan that same year.

    Zandra recalled the experience of working with Diana, saying: ‘You get let into the palace with this dress over your arm and you do a curtsy, and you bump into the children’s toys.’

    She continued: ‘Happy wasn’t a word I would have associated with her, but she was very warm.

    After Princess Diana‘s tragic death, many have chronicled her life in works of fact and fiction.

    But none has revealed the identity of one of her closest confidantes, Violet Collison, whom she affectionately called ‘Collie’.

    ‘A number of times she was asked to contribute to various books, and she just flatly refused,’ a relative of Collie tells me.

    As head housekeeper to Diana’s parents at Park House on the Sandringham estate, Collie had been a significant figure in Diana’s formative years.

    The bond remained strong until the fatal car accident that took Diana’s life in 1997.

    Only now, more than a decade since Collie’s death in 2013, is her relationship with the princess coming to light, as unseen letters go up for auction at Sworders at the end of this month.

    ‘Collie and Diana had this relationship until she died that goes over and beyond what a housekeeper would normally experience,’ the relative tells me.

    Diana’s difficult relationship with her mother is well-documented. There were periods when they would not be in contact, while Collie was a constant.

    ‘When Diana and Charles were staying at Sandringham,’ the family member explains, Diana ‘used to try and escape — I think one of her boltholes was a little two-bedroom bungalow in a village two miles down the road [Collie’s home]’.

    Victoria and David Beckham have squeezed back into their iconic purple Antonio Berardi second wedding outfits to mark their 25th anniversary.

    The snaps immediately transported fans back to their lavish 1999 nuptials at Luttrellstown Castle in Dublin, but their second wedding is not as widely remembered.

    The former Spice Girls star and the England footballer are one of many celebrity couples who have reinforced their commitment to one another by hosting a second wedding.

    See everything you need to know about the Beckhams’ intimate ceremony at their Hertfordshire home, seven years after they officially tied the knot.

    Home wedding

    In 2006, David was based in Madrid, Spain amid his stint with Real Madrid.

    He travelled back to their £11.5 million eccentric family home, ‘Beckingham Palace’ for a secret wedding ceremony he organised to surprise his wife.

    No photos have been released, but their former home – which they sold for £11.5 million in 2014 to multi-millionaire, Neil Utley – boasted seven bedrooms, a recording studio, a snooker room, a gym, a maze, a swimming pool and 24 acres of land. Perhaps most important was the private woodland chapel, which played host to their low-key vow renewal.

    “We get off the plane and we’re met by the same car that drove us on our wedding day. We drive to our house in London. We had a little chapel in the garden and we got remarried with the priest that married us all those years ago,” she told Zanna Rassi as she explained the sentimental meaning behind her Suite 302 perfume launch.

    “We get on a plane and we fly to Paris where we had a 24-hour honeymoon and we stayed in Suite 302.”

    Just six people were there to witness the ceremony, including their three eldest children: Brooklyn, who was born in 1999 before their first wedding, Romeo, whom they welcomed in 2002, and Cruz, who was born in 2005. Their daughter Harper wasn’t born until 2011.

    David explained on Radio 4’s Desert Island Discs: “We have renewed our vows since [our first wedding] and it was a lot more private, there were about six people there in our house.”

    The Daily Mirror reported it was very “non-showbiz,” in stark contrast to their lavish first wedding, which featured thrones for the newlyweds and a sword to cut their Robin Hood-themed cake.

    Both Victoria and David got matching tattoos of Roman numerals to mark the date 8 May 2006, alongside the Latin phrase ‘De Integro’ meaning ‘Again from the start.’

    Prince William had a four-word response to Meghan Markle’s pregnancy news, according to Prince Harry.

    The Duke and Duchess of Sussex, who welcomed Prince Archie in 2019 and Princess Lilibet in 2021, may be estranged from the Royal Family now but that wasn’t always the case.

    Harry and Wiliam are said to not be on speaking terms now, following the dukes explosive claims against the Firm, but during the time when the Sussexes were expecting Archie, the two brothers were still close.

    According to Harry’s memoir, Spare, which was released last year, the Sussexes decided to share their exciting news with the rest of the royals on the same day as his cousin, Princess Eugenie’s wedding, in October 2018.

    Harry wrote about the day: “Euge was getting married, to Jack, and we were deliriously happy for her, and for ourselves, selfishly, since Jack was one of our favourite people.
